Frequently asked questions
What was filmed in Salisbury?
2 productions are recorded as filmed in Salisbury, including Don't Look Up (2021) and The Equalizer (2014). 2 of the credits come from Wikipedia articles rather than Wikidata statements and are labelled per Wikipedia.
Which is the best known production filmed in Salisbury?
Don't Look Up (2021), covered by 52 Wikipedia language editions, which is how this atlas ranks fame.
